Mars Direct is a method of flying to Mars directly without having to first assemble a ship in Earth orbit. Same way we went to the moon and with a booster not much larger than the Saturn V, perhaps shuttle derived. It makes use of in situ production of propellant. Turns out that it's a fraction of the cost of the origianl NASA plan.
